MEMO — Props transfer, Silverlark Touring Co.

Dispatch: the stage props for the Moonwake tour leave Saturday. Three road cases, one flat-pack arch, all tagged purple. Arch is fragile — top load only. Cases go straight to the Dunmore Hall stage door, not the main dock. Driver must carry the manifest copy. The courier hand-over instruction is set out directly below.

drop instructions, hahip-badug: the quenox ralath courier leaves the kaseth fraiel rusiel tameth belys istdor ralion giliel ledger at gate 7830 under passcode 165413

FAQ: Can people from Merrowvale Analytics use our canteen?

Yes — the canteen on Level 2 is shared with Merrowvale, our neighbours across the atrium. Their staff come through the glass link door at lunchtime, and ours can go the other way. If a Merrowvale visitor's badge doesn't work on the link door, don't send them back round the long way. Just punch in the shared door code, which is below.

staff pass of baweg-bawep = bdg-AIU-1

Subject: On-call handover — waveform previews

Hey — quiet week mostly. One thing: the Soundline waveform preview job occasionally stalls on files over 90 minutes; restarting the render worker clears it. There's a runbook page with the exact steps. New folks, bookmark it. If it recurs more than twice a shift, flag the media pipeline team.

pager mailbox: lamius@norvagrid.corp

# Flaglight Rollouts — Approvals

Quick version for on-call: any rollout touching more than 5% of traffic needs an approval in Flaglight before the ramp continues. Kill switches don't need approval — just flip them and note it in the incident channel. Scheduled ramps pause automatically if error budget burns hot. If you're stuck at 2 a.m. with a pending approval, there's one person authorized to override, and that's the approver below.

account owner for tagep-bafof: Norael Gilax Juleth

14:22 — The Spindle rebalancing tool for Cobaltcycle began dispatching trucks to already-full docks in the Harrowgate district. Root cause was a stale station-capacity cache that survived the morning redeploy. Dispatchers were paged at 14:31 and manual routing resumed by 14:40. Support should tell affected operators that the corrected build is live, identified by the token below.

pipeline stamp: htk4_66df